Far from the most deadly train crash in history, The Nowy Dwór Mazowiecki Train Disaster is still one of the strangest. Occurring on Oct 22, 1949, in Nowy Dwór, Poland, the tragedy claimed the lives of around 200 people. However, the Polish government refused to acknowledge that it ever happened.

Accounts of the disaster were reported abroad by a number of newspapers in the United States, but in 2020, when journalists and amateur historians tried to recover proof, the only evidence they found was the testimony of a single eyewitness.

This created more questions than it answered, leading people to wonder if the incident ever really happened or if the government had covered it up for some reason. Others questioned what the reason might be and who was pulling the strings behind the decision. With a lack of evidence either way, we may never know the truth about this mysterious phenomenon.
